What Is This Tool?

This converter helps translate heat flux density values from the Imperial unit Btu (th)/second/square foot into the SI unit watt per square meter. It is tailored to professionals working in HVAC, building science, and thermal system design who need to convert heat transfer rates per unit area for accurate calculations and standardized reporting.

Examples

  • 2 Btu (th)/second/square foot converts to 22697.86358958 W/m^2
  • 0.5 Btu (th)/second/square foot converts to 5674.465897395 W/m^2

Key Terminology

Btu (th)/second/square foot
An Imperial unit of heat flux density measuring the energy transfer rate per unit area, defined as one British thermal unit (thermochemical) per second across one square foot.
Watt per square meter [W/m^2]
The SI unit of heat flux density that quantifies how many joules per second cross each square meter of surface area, representing the rate of heat transfer per area.
Heat flux density
The rate of heat transfer (power) per unit surface area, applicable in conductive, convective, and radiative heat transfer.
